Leyang Bai has created an eye-catching albeit aggressive Ferrari hypercar concept for the Cyberpunk 2077 video game.

When it comes to design, video games have inspired artists around the world. Even automotive designers could not resist the allure of stylized fantasy worlds that video games have to offer. Cyberpunk 2077 is one of the most popular video games in the market right now, and it has inspired rendering artist- Leyang Bai- to create an eye-catching albeit aggressive Ferrari concept.

Motor1  reached out to the designer, who discussed his inspirations and shared insights about his design process. The designer told Motor1, “The original intention of the project obviously stemmed from the many automotive designs in Cyberpunk 2077.” He further added, “For many of them, the designs aren’t traditionally futuristic, but rather a mix of classic design languages, futuristic cues, and technology.”

Polish video game developer -CD Project Red- also unveiled its dystopian reinterpretation of a 1977 Porsche 911 Turbo back in October 2020. Bai’s hypercar render is called FerRAR.exe 2077 concept and draws inspiration from the Italian automaker’s Le Mans racers of the ‘60s and ‘70s. Even though Bai is a digital modeler for General Motors, the artist based his design broadly on Ferrari 312 P sports racer.

Bai discussed his inspirations with the website, “Many featured design languages are recognizable from the 1960s to 1970s, but with a certain Cyberpunk twist to them. I wanted to use this language to envision what a LeMans race car may look like in the year 2077 in that particular world, so I looked at classic race cars for inspiration rather than modern machines.”

The virtual concept design is reasonably well-restrained and manages to remain uncluttered, which is quite impressive, considering the number of elements that are at play. FerRAR.exe 2077’s front-end features a sloping hood, which is a nod to the 312 P and sits between a pair of LED headlights. The rear-end of the hypercar is dominated by a pair of large angular fins.

We also find what looks like a futuristic quad-tip exhaust at the rear. So, we reckon Leyang designed FerRAR.exe to feature a propulsion system that is powered by either a conventional IC motor or, at the very least, a hybrid drivetrain. The design also flaunts a set of large directional wheels that feature aerodynamic blades. It is a shame that because of Ferrari’s strict licensing laws, we might never get to cruise the streets of Night City in the FerRAR.exe.
